Key Topics Covered in the Quiz

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: what specific topics will you encounter on the ATI Capstone Fundamentals pre-assessment quiz? Knowing the lay of the land is half the battle, guys! The quiz generally encompasses core concepts you've learned throughout your fundamental nursing courses. Expect questions related to basic patient care, including hygiene, nutrition, mobility, and comfort measures. These are the everyday tasks that form the bedrock of nursing, so make sure you're comfortable with the principles behind them. Patient safety is another major theme, covering everything from preventing falls and infections to administering medications safely. Think about the protocols and procedures you've learned to keep your patients safe and sound. Medication administration is a huge area in nursing, so expect questions about different routes of administration, dosage calculations, and common side effects. This is a critical skill, so brush up on your pharmacology knowledge! You'll also encounter questions on communication and interpersonal skills, emphasizing the importance of therapeutic communication and building rapport with patients. Remember, nursing is about caring for the whole person, not just their physical ailments. Finally, be prepared for questions on ethical and legal considerations, covering topics like patient rights, confidentiality, and informed consent. Nursing is a profession built on trust and integrity, so understanding these principles is paramount. By familiarizing yourself with these key topics, you can focus your study efforts and feel much more confident walking into that quiz. Tips and Tricks to Ace the Quiz

Alright future RNs, let's talk about some insider tips and tricks that can help you absolutely ace the ATI Capstone Fundamentals pre-assessment quiz! Beyond the study strategies, these little nuggets of wisdom can give you that extra edge. First, read each question carefully. It sounds obvious, but it's easy to rush and miss crucial details. Pay attention to keywords like "except," "first," or "best," as they can significantly change the meaning of the question. Eliminate obviously wrong answers. Even if you're not sure of the correct answer, you can often narrow down the choices by identifying options that are clearly incorrect. This increases your odds of guessing correctly if you need to. Use the process of elimination strategically. If you can eliminate two options, you have a 50/50 chance of choosing the right one. This is a powerful technique for tackling tricky questions. Prioritize patient safety in your answers. When in doubt, choose the option that best protects the patient's well-being. This is a core principle in nursing, and it's often the key to identifying the correct answer. Think critically and apply your knowledge. Don't just memorize facts; understand the underlying principles and how they apply in different scenarios. The quiz will often present you with clinical situations that require you to think on your feet. Manage your time effectively. Don't spend too long on any one question. If you're stuck, make an educated guess and move on. You can always come back to it later if you have time. Stay calm and confident. Anxiety can cloud your judgment. Take deep breaths, believe in your preparation, and remember that you've got this! By incorporating these tips and tricks into your test-taking approach, you can maximize your performance and feel empowered to tackle any question that comes your way.
